Obama Spares Two Turkeys In U.S. Thanksgiving Tradition
Two turkeys won't be on the menu Thursday, thanks to the traditional pardoning of the national Thanksgiving turkey. U.S. President Barack Obama, pardoned Tater and Tot, at a ceremony in the Rose Garden, filled with Presidential puns. The turkeys will be sent to Virginia Tech's "Gobblers Rest."
